WebThe Institute of Modern Languages, also known as IML-UQ, is a language and translation institute located within the St Lucia campus of the University of Queensland (UQ) in Brisbane, Australia.Today IML-UQ enrolls 3000 plus students annually in all of its language programs. IML-UQ provides courses in over 30 languages. Labor will give community language schools grants of up to $30,000 over three years if it wins government in May. … ウマ娘 売上 2022WebMar 19, 2024 · Mossman State School is one of four schools in Queensland teaching Indigenous language. It sits in the Australian curriculum similar to other languages, such as Japanese.
